Milwaukee (CBS 58)--If you’re looking to exercise and get a history lesson all at the same time, go on one of many walking tours offered by Historic Milwaukee.
Riverwest, Bay View, and of course downtown are various places highlighted depending on the route you choose. Each one usually lasts an hour to an hour and a half. And later this month to run in conjunction with Germanfest, you can visit Old World Third Street to learn German culture and history dating back to the 1800s.
